Nicola Willis: National finance spokesperson on the bleak financial outlook for 2023
from Holiday Breakfast · host Newstalk ZB
New Zealanders have a bleak outlook for the year ahead. The ANZ-Roy Morgan Consumer Confidence survey shows confidence fell 7 points this month to 73.8. The Westpac McDermott Miller Consumer Confidence Index also reveals a 12 point drop to 75.6. It's the lowest level for both since they began. National's finance spokesperson Nicola Willis says people are feeling gloomy because 2022 was a tough financial year for many households and 2023 is predicted to be even worse.
